HTTP-Feeds: Asynchrone Schnittstellen ohne Kafka oder RabbitMQ
Details
In verteilten Systemen eignen sich asynchron entkoppelte Schnittstellen, um Daten zu replizieren und um Domain Events auszutauschen. Bei asynchronen Schnittstellen denkt man dabei häufig sofort an Message Broker wie Apache Kafka, RabbitMQ und ähnliche Technologien. Dies führt allerdings zu Komplexität und technologischen und organisatorischen Abhängigkeiten. Dabei können asynchrone Schnittstellen auch ohne zusätzliche Middleware-Systeme einfach über HTTP-APIs realisiert werden. Wir schauen uns ATOM, Server-Sent Events, und Polling-Ansätze wie HTTP-Feeds näher an und diskutieren die Anforderungen an solche APIs.
Mit Jochen Christ | https://twitter.com/jochen_christ
Einfach aus dem Homeoffice teilnehmen!
Livestream mit Q&A am 2. Februar 2022 von 12:15-13:00 Uhr.
Hier geht's zum Livestream 👉 https://youtu.be/UhALYt8f3OE
Für die Veranstaltung gilt der Berlin Code of Conduct (https://berlincodeofconduct.org/de/). Bei Fragen wende Dich gerne an technologylunch@innoq.com.
Alle bisherigen Folgen zum Nachschauen findest Du hier: https://www.innoq.com/de/technology-lunch/
